Understanding Roof Drainage: Key Concepts, Methods, and Best Practices
The roof plays a vital role in the protection and longevity of a structure. One crucial aspect of roof design and maintenance works roof drainage. Appropriate drainage systems avoid water build-up, which can result in serious structural damage and premature wear and tear. This article explores the significance of roof drainage, typical methods, products used, and the best practices to make sure efficient water management.
Importance of Roof Drainage
Roof drainage is vital for numerous factors:
Preventing Water Accumulation: Standing water can cause leaks, structural damage, and prospective mold growth.
Enhancing Building Longevity: Proper drainage helps mitigate wear and tear on roof materials, consequently extending the roof's life.
Preserving Aesthetic Appeal: A properly designed drainage system adds to the overall appearance of the structure, avoiding undesirable water buildup.
Mitigating Ice Dams: In colder environments, efficient roof drainage can help prevent the development of ice dams, which can hurt gutters and roof products.
Ecological Responsibility: Efficient water management through roof drainage can minimize overflow and reduce the ecological impact.
Types of Roof Drainage Systems
Various techniques can be employed to guarantee efficient roof drainage. The most common types include:
1. Gravity Drainage
This technique uses gravity to direct water away from the roof surface.
Internal Drains: Located within the structure's structure, these drains usage piping systems to get rid of water straight to the ground or the structure's drainage system.
Roof Drainage Leaders: These are vertical pipelines utilized to bring rainwater from the roof to the ground.
2. Slope Drainage
Producing slopes in the roof structure guarantees water flows towards designated drainage points.
Positive Drainage: A pitch or slope directs water to specific drains pipes or ambuscades.
Improved Slope Systems: These typically feature structured styles to improve water circulation effectiveness.
3. Gutter Systems
Gutters collect water that runs off the roof edges, directing it securely away.
K-Style Gutters: Popularly used due to their aesthetic and practical advantages.
Half-Round Gutters: Known for their classic look and effective water circulation.
4. Trough Drainage
This technique includes wide, shallow channels created to obstruct water before it builds up.
Trench Drains: Ideal for big flat roofing systems, these systems frequently feature grates to keep particles out while directing water.
Capture Basins: Positioned tactically to collect rainwater and filter out particles.

To ensure the longevity and efficiency of roof drainage systems, think about the following best practices:
Regular Inspection: Conduct routine evaluations to determine debris accumulation, obstructions, or structural damage.
Maintain Clear Drains and Gutters: Promptly get rid of leaves, dirt, and other obstructions to guarantee water flows easily.
Set Up Properly Sized Systems: Roof drainage systems must be effectively sized for the building's needs and local rains patterns.
Consider Local Weather Conditions: Design drainage systems thinking about the local environment to avoid flooding and other drainage issues.
Make Use Of Professional Services: Hiring experienced professionals for installation and maintenance can significantly enhance performance.
Frequently Asked Questions About Roof DrainageQ1: What are the indications of inadequate roof drainage?
Signs of inefficient roof drainage consist of leakages, water discolorations on ceilings, mold growth, and drooping ceilings or walls.
Q2: How typically should roof drainage systems be inspected?
It is suggested to inspect roof drainage systems at least twice a year, preferably in spring and fall, and after considerable storms.
Q3: Can I set up a roof drainage system myself?
While small maintenance jobs can be carried out by homeowners, it is best to employ professionals for installation to ensure it meets local building regulations and functions correctly.
Q4: What should I do if I discover clogs in my roof drainage system?
If blockages are found, they need to be cleared immediately. If the blockage is not easily accessible or manageable, it might be best to seek advice from a professional.
Q5: Are green roofs effective for drainage?
Yes, green roofing systems can be very reliable for drainage as they absorb rainwater, minimizing runoff while offering insulation and visual advantages to structures.
